Choosing the right charging solution can feel overwhelming with all the jargon. Here's what to look for to make an informed decision:
The total wattage of a charger determines how much power it can deliver across all its ports. For fast charging modern smartphones and tablets, look for USB-C Power Delivery (PD) ports. Laptops typically need 45W to 100W, while phones are happy with 18W to 30W. Always match the charger's output to your device's input requirements for optimal charging speeds and safety. Consider how many devices you charge simultaneously and what type of ports they use. A mix of USB-A and USB-C ports is ideal for most users. Ensure there are enough high-wattage USB-C PD ports if you plan to charge laptops or multiple power-hungry devices.
Reputable multi-device chargers come with built-in protections against over-voltage, over-current, short-circuiting, and overheating. This is crucial for the longevity of your devices and your peace of mind. Always opt for brands known for their quality and safety standards. Are you looking for a compact travel companion or a stationary power hub for your desk? Travel chargers are smaller, often foldable, and might have fewer ports. Desktop chargers offer more ports and higher total wattage, often with a more robust build.
Keep an eye out for chargers using Gallium Nitride (GaN) technology. These chargers are significantly smaller, lighter, and more efficient than traditional silicon-based chargers, allowing them to deliver higher power output in a compact form factor. They're perfect for both desktop setups and slipping into your travel bag.

A multi-device charger consolidates ports and power delivery so phones, tablets, laptops and wearables charge from one hub. Look for PD and smart port management.
Match wattage to the hungriest device: laptops often need 45W–100W, phones 18W–30W. Choose a charger with enough total wattage and PD allocation.
Docks offer persistent ports for desks, hubs add connectivity on the go, and charging stations focus on power distribution. Pick by workflow and device mix.
USB-C PD ensures fast, flexible charging for laptops and phones. Opt for a USB-C PD capable multi device charger to future-proof your setup.
Wireless chargers add convenience for phones and earbuds but often deliver lower wattage. Combine wireless pads with wired PD hubs for full coverage.
Choose modular chargers with spare ports, PD support, firmware updates and safety certifications. Consider USB-C multi device charger specs and expandability.
Use a compact multi device charger with USB-C PD and foldable plugs, plus a wireless pad for earbuds. Focus on port variety and total wattage for travel.
